Vincent Farley is a scholar working on Aerospace Engineering, Biomedical Engineering and Spectroscopy. According to data from OpenAlex, Vincent Farley has authored 60 papers receiving a total of 399 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 28 papers in Aerospace Engineering, 16 papers in Biomedical Engineering and 15 papers in Spectroscopy. Recurrent topics in Vincent Farley’s work include Infrared Target Detection Methodologies (23 papers), Calibration and Measurement Techniques (17 papers) and Spectroscopy and Laser Applications (15 papers). Vincent Farley is often cited by papers focused on Infrared Target Detection Methodologies (23 papers), Calibration and Measurement Techniques (17 papers) and Spectroscopy and Laser Applications (15 papers). Vincent Farley collaborates with scholars based in Canada, United States and Poland. Vincent Farley's co-authors include Martin Chamberland, André Villemaire, Pierre Tremblay, T. Piątkowski and M. Kastek and has published in prestigious journals such as Applied Acoustics.
